2013 AWG to NPR Performance & Market Timing Review

Analysis of key historical highlights and timing insights for 2013

During 2013, the AWG to NPR exchange rate experienced significant fluctuation. The market reached its absolute peak on September 4, valuing the pair at 59.8730. Conversely, the yearly low was recorded on February 5, dropping to 47.5200.

This high-to-low spread represents a total annual volatility of 12.3530 NPR. From a start-to-finish perspective, comparing the January average rate of 48.4812 to the December average rate of 55.3151, the exchange rate registered a net change of 14.10% (reflecting a strengthening trend).

Looking at year-over-year peak valuations, the 2013 high of 59.8730 was up 18.23% compared to the 2012 peak of 50.6420, indicating shifts in long-term support levels.

AWG to NPR Seasonal Trends & Volatility Analysis

A structured review of seasonal halves, trading extremes, consecutive streaks, and historical baselines.

Seasonal Halves (H1 vs H2)

Seasonal

The average exchange rate in the first half of the year (H1: Jan–Jun) was 49.1558, compared to 55.4336 in the second half (H2: Jul–Dec). This shows that the rate was stronger in the second half (Jul–Dec) by a margin of 6.2778 points.

H1 Avg (Jan–Jun) 49.1558
H2 Avg (Jul–Dec) 55.4336

Volatility Range Comparison

Volatility

The most volatile month in 2013 was August, with a trading range of 5.3524 NPR (High: 59.4549 / Low: 54.1024). On the other end, March was the most stable month, with a tight range of 0.7742 NPR (High: 49.0843 / Low: 48.3102).

August Spread (Volatile) ±5.3524
March Spread (Stable) ±0.7742

Growth Streaks & Declines

Trends

Between April and September, the exchange rate recorded its longest consecutive growth streak of the year, climbing for 5 straight months. Conversely, the sharpest month-over-month decline occurred between September and October, when the average rate fell by 1.9676 points.

Longest Streak 5 Mo.
Sharpest MoM Drop -1.9676

Same-Month Historical Baseline

YoY Baseline

Comparing the current year's strongest month average (September 2013: 57.0366) against the same month in 2012 (average: 48.6581), the exchange rate shifted by +8.3785 (+17.22%).
